下載本文檔
版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認(rèn)領(lǐng)
文檔簡介
并行計算、分布式計算以及網(wǎng)格計算和云計算都是屬于高性能計算(HPC)的范疇,主要目的在于對大數(shù)據(jù)的分析與處理,但它們卻存在很多差異。我們需要了解兩者的原理、特點和運用的場合,對云計算的了解大有裨益。之所以將兩種計算技術(shù)放在一起,是因為這兩種計算具有共同的特點,都是運用并行來獲得更高性能計算,把大任務(wù)分為N個小任務(wù)。但兩者還是有區(qū)別的,關(guān)于兩者的區(qū)別在后面有介紹。一并行計算1、并行計算概念并行計算(ParallelComputing)又稱平行計算是指一種能夠讓多條指令同時進行的計算模式,可分為時間并行和空間并行。時間并行即利用多條流水線同時作業(yè),空間并行是指使用多個處理器執(zhí)行并發(fā)計算,以降低解決復(fù)雜問題所需要的時間。并行計算同時使用多種計算資源解決計算問題的過程。為執(zhí)行并行計算,計算資源應(yīng)包括一臺配有多處理機(并行處理)的計算機、一個與網(wǎng)絡(luò)相連的計算機專有編號,或者兩者結(jié)合使用。并行計算主要目的在于兩個方面:?(1)?加速求解問題的速度。(2)?提高求解問題的規(guī)模。2、并行計算的原理并行計算能快速解決大型且復(fù)雜的計算問題。此外還能利用非本地資源,節(jié)約成本?―?使用多個“廉價”計算資源取代大型計算機,同時克服單個計算機上存在的存儲器限制。?????為提高計算效率,并行計算處理問題一般分為以下三步:??(1)將工作分離成離散獨立部分,有助于同時解決;??(2)同時并及時地執(zhí)行多個程序指令;???
(3)將處理完的結(jié)果返回主機經(jīng)一定處理后顯示輸出。從上圖可以看出,串行計算必須按步驟一步一步計算才能出來最終結(jié)果。而并行計算則要將問題分成N多個子任務(wù),每個子任務(wù)并行執(zhí)行計算。而每個子任務(wù)是非獨立的,每個子任務(wù)的計算結(jié)果決定最終的結(jié)果。這個和分布式計算不同。3、并行計算需滿足的基本條件(1)并行計算機。并行計算機至少包含兩臺或兩臺以上處理機,這此處理機通過互聯(lián)網(wǎng)絡(luò)相互連接,相互通信。
(2)應(yīng)用問題必須具有并行度。也就是說,應(yīng)用可以分解為多個子任務(wù),這些子任務(wù)可以并行地執(zhí)行。將一個應(yīng)用分解為多個子任務(wù)的過程,稱為并行算法的設(shè)計。
(3)并行編程。在并行計算機提供的并行編程環(huán)境上,具體實現(xiàn)并行算法,編制并行程序并運行該程序,從而達(dá)到并行求解應(yīng)用問題的目的。
二分布式計算1、分布式計算概念分布式計算是一個需要非常巨大的計算能力才能解決的問題分成許多小的部分,然后把這些部分分配給許多計算機進行處理,最后把這些計算結(jié)果綜合起來得到最終的結(jié)果。分布式計算和集中式計算相對應(yīng)的概念。2、分布式計算的優(yōu)點分布式計算是在兩個或多個軟件互相共享信息,這些軟件既可以在同一臺計算機上運行,也可以在通過網(wǎng)絡(luò)連接起來的多臺計算機上運行。
分布式計算比起其它算法具有以下幾個優(yōu)點:
(1)稀有資源可以共享。
(2)通過分布式計算可以在多臺計算機上平衡計算負(fù)載。
(3)可以把程序放在最適合運行它的計算機上。其中,共享稀有資源和平衡負(fù)載是計算機分布式計算的核心思想之一。3、分布式計算原理Hadoop計算框架是出現(xiàn)比較早的一個分布式計算框架,由Apache基金會所開發(fā)。用戶可以在不了解分布式底層細(xì)節(jié)的情況下,開發(fā)分布式程序。三并行計算與分布式計算區(qū)別與聯(lián)系并行計算和分布式計算既有區(qū)別也有聯(lián)系。從解決對象上看,兩者都是大任務(wù)化為小任務(wù),這是他們共同之處。具體區(qū)別和聯(lián)系如下表所示:如上表所示,并行計算的傳統(tǒng)目的是提供單處理器無法提供的性能(處理器能力或存儲器);因此,它的目的是使用多處理器求解單個問題。而分布式計算的目的主要是提供方便,這種方便包括可用性、可靠性以及物理的分布(能從許多不同場所訪問分布式系統(tǒng))。在并行計算中,處理器間的交互一般很頻繁,往往具有細(xì)粒度和低開銷的特征,并且被認(rèn)為是可靠的。而在分布式計算中,處理器間的交互不頻繁,交互特征是粗粒度,并且被認(rèn)為是不可靠的。并行計算注重短的執(zhí)行時間,分布式計算則注重長的正常運行時間。四結(jié)語并行計算、分布式計算以及網(wǎng)
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負(fù)責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準(zhǔn)確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025版高端定制家居地板磚購銷合作協(xié)議6篇
- 2025年度酒店股份投資并購與資產(chǎn)整合合同范本3篇
- 2025版孔萍與李明離婚協(xié)議中離婚后子女居住地變更及監(jiān)護權(quán)協(xié)議3篇
- 《小兒咳嗽變異性哮喘與中醫(yī)體質(zhì)辨識的相關(guān)性研究》
- 2025版西南地區(qū)啤酒企業(yè)工會組織建設(shè)合同3篇
- 《河南省糧食生產(chǎn)生態(tài)效率測度及影響因素研究》
- 二零二五年專業(yè)級電腦設(shè)備維修與保養(yǎng)合同3篇
- 2025年度垃圾桶研發(fā)生產(chǎn)及市場拓展合同3篇
- 自動導(dǎo)航課程設(shè)計
- 網(wǎng)頁設(shè)計課程設(shè)計要求
- 常見的排序算法-冒泡排序 課件 2023-2024學(xué)年浙教版(2019)高中信息技術(shù)選修1
- 農(nóng)貿(mào)市場安全生產(chǎn)
- (高清版)TDT 1031.6-2011 土地復(fù)墾方案編制規(guī)程 第6部分:建設(shè)項目
- 園林綠化工培訓(xùn)課件2
- 鄰里商業(yè)中心案例研究:方洲鄰里中心、新加坡
- 2024年02月上海滬劇藝術(shù)傳習(xí)所(上海滬劇院)招考聘用筆試近6年高頻考題難、易錯點薈萃答案帶詳解附后
- 婚姻家庭關(guān)系心理講座
- 三叉苦種植技術(shù)規(guī)程-征求意見稿
- 七上-動點、動角問題12道好題-解析
- 2024年九省聯(lián)考新高考 數(shù)學(xué)試卷(含答案解析)
- 2023年軟件主管年終業(yè)務(wù)工作總結(jié)
評論
0/150
提交評論